also, how do the m9 mags function with the m93r? I take it there's no misfeeds or anything? It definately looks much better with these than the original extended mags- a little less bulky, imo :)

Link to post
Share on other sites

Harry, no feed problems, but I have not had a serious go yet. I've only fired a couple of mags through to test the conversion. I got no garden, no yard, and the missus gets irate when I fire BBs across the flat.

The M9 mags don't click in quite as positively, I did notice. They are secure once in, but you got to push them in solidly. If you are a bit limp-wristed with them, they come straight back out. Shouldn't be a problem in the long run.
